You should place all light switches on the latch side of a door, not the hinge side. This makes it easier to access the lights as you walk in or out of a room.

How tall should a bathroom light switch be?
If placed on a blank wall, bathroom switches should be the same height as every other switch in your house. When being placed above a vanity, height is at your discretion. The NEC doesn’t regulate switch height.

Where to put the lighting in a bathroom?
The primary place to hang wall sconces in the bathroom is on both sides of the bathroom vanity mirror, providing ideal lighting for the sink area. Shop for bathroom vanity lighting on Houzz Richard Salpietra Architect, Inc. The American Lighting Association’s general rule is to mount them 65 to 70 inches from the floor, at about eye level.
How tall can a light switch be in a restroom?
If a wheelchair can access a light switch location from the side, the light switch may be located at a maximum of 54 inches above the floor. If a light switch is located above a counter, its height is limited to 40 inches above the floor. More: California ADA Restroom Requirements. More: Counter Height for ADA Compliance.

How many inches apart should bathroom light fixtures be?
Ideally, the fixtures should be placed about 28 to 30 inches apart, but achieving this depends on the size of the room and configuration of the design.
How tall should a light switch be over a kitchen counter?
For light switches and garbage disposal switches that’ll be located above a kitchen counter, it’s standard practice to install them approximately 4 inches above the countertop. Since the standard height for most countertops is 36 inches, that places the bottom of the switch plate 40 inches from the floor.
